Zusammenfassung:This work is devoted to obtain the L p and the L ∞ -estimates of solutions via their Morse indices to the following m -Laplacian problems - Δ m u = f ( x , u ) in Ω u = 0 , on ∂ Ω , ( 1 ) where Ω ⊂ R N is a bounded domain with smooth boundary, N > m > 2 and f ∈ C ( Ω ¯ × R ) which will be specified later. As far as we know, it seems to be the first time that such explicit estimates are obtained for a nonlinear degenerate problems. So, our main results extend and complement previously L ∞ -estimates results in the literature.
